How to maintain a humidity control cabinet?

l Proper spacing inside the cabinet helps maintain uniform humidity regulation . · Check humidity monitoring displays at least once a week. · Keep RH within recommended ranges based on stored items. · Perform periodic sensor calibration to ensure accuracy. · Avoid opening the cabinet unnecessarily to maintain stable RH.

New energy battery cabinet temperature measurement

New energy battery cabinet temperature measurement

Accurately estimating the temperature of a hotter area inside a battery module using a temperature sensor located in a cooler area. The technique involves adding a correction term to the sensor reading that scales with the rate of change of the sensor value. Generally, thermistors with a resistance value of R25=10K and a B value of 3435 or R25=100K and a B value of 3950 are used because the NTC has a fast response speed and small time lag. [PDF Version]
